crazysaxchris macrumors member Original poster Nov 4, 2005 #1 What type of RAM does a gigabit ethernet powermac g4 take?
CanadaRAM macrumors G5 Nov 4, 2005 #2 PC133 non-ECC DIMM, up to 512 Mb in size, must have 16 chips if it is a 512 Mb. I can't remember off the top of my head; it may actually be specced for PC100, but PC133 is all you're going to find today anyway. Thanks Trevor CanadaRAM.com
